Problem

Solve the following parenteral dosage problem. The client is in pain. The physician's order is for Demerol 65 milligrams every 4 hours IM as needed for pain. The Demerol label reads 60 milligrams in 2 milliliter. How many milliliters should be given?

Solution

Step 1 :The problem is asking for the volume of Demerol to be administered to the patient. To find this, we need to set up a proportion to compare the dosage ordered by the physician (65 milligrams) to the dosage provided on the Demerol label (60 milligrams in 2 milliliters).

Step 2 :The proportion can be set up as follows: \(\frac{65 \text{ milligrams}}{x \text{ milliliters}} = \frac{60 \text{ milligrams}}{2 \text{ milliliters}}\)

Step 3 :We can solve this proportion for x to find the volume of Demerol to be administered.

Step 4 :The volume of Demerol to be administered is approximately 2.17 milliliters.

Step 5 :Final Answer: The volume of Demerol to be administered should be approximately \(\boxed{2.17}\) milliliters.
